HUTCHINSON, Kan. – McPherson High School Boys Soccer had their four-game losing streak snapped in thrilling fashion against a tough 5A Hutchinson team.
The Bullpups’ lone goal came in the second half off of the boot of Jackson Martin, assisted by Manny Morales. McPherson finished with six shots on goal.
McPherson’s defense was strong against the Salthawks, as GK Gabe Standfast had 13 saves, but Hutch pulled it off in double overtime.
The Pups fall to 8-6-0 on the season with two games left in the regular season. They will host Senior Night on Tuesday, Oct. 21 against Andover Central.
